 Chemical & Physical Properties

Density 1.3±0.1 g/cm3
Boiling Point 286.0±0.0 °C at 760 mmHg
Melting Point 139-141 °C(lit.)
Molecular Formula C7H6O3
Molecular Weight 138.121
Flash Point 106.8±20.4 °C
Exact Mass 138.031693
PSA 50.44000
LogP 2.03
Vapour Pressure 0.0±0.6 mmHg at 25°C
Index of Refraction 1.582

HEALTH HAZARD DATA

ACUTE TOXICITY DATA

T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
276 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value

MUTATION DATA

TYPE OF TEST :
Mutation in microorganisms
TEST SYSTEM :
Bacteria - Salmonella typhimurium
DOSE/DURATION :
10 ug/plate
REFERENCE :
JOPHDQ Journal of Pharmacobio-Dynamics. (Japan Pub. Trading Co. (USA), 1255 Howard St., San Francisco, CA 94103) V.1- 1978- Volume(issue)/page/year: 1,15,1978
